Python
Java
PHP
IOS
Android
Nodejs
JavaScript
Html5
Windows
Ubuntu
Linux
尽管 HQL 获取,Nhibernate 仍然生成代理
我有以下 HQL 语句 select distinct t from TaskEntity as inner join fetch t Case as c inner join fetch c Client as client inner
nhibernate
fluentnhibernate
HQL
fetchingstrategy
NHibernate手动控制抓取
我正在使用 NHibernate 我想控制手动获取相关实体 这是我的示例实体 public class Post public virtual long Id get set public virtual string Title get
c
nhibernate
fluentnhibernate
Fetch
流畅的NHibernate并在需要多个连接的查询上过滤一对多关系?
我最近开始使用 NHibernate 但在实现下面概述的域模型时遇到了一些问题 我正在寻找一种方法来过滤项目与其特定数据存储上的项目数据集合之间的关系 数据存储要么是全局的 在这种情况下它们总是被返回 要么是特定于用户身份的 基于应用程序实
Fluent NHibernate 实体 HasMany 不同子类类型的集合
所以基本的鉴别器映射一切都运行良好 我可以直接与实体 A 和 B 交互 没有任何问题 public class BaseType public class EntityA BaseType public class EntityB Base
c
fluentnhibernate
nhibernatemapping
如何使用 NHibernate 和 Fluent NHibernate 存储未截断的 varchar(max) 字符串
我的数据库模式有一个 varchar max 字符串 我读过另一本问题 https stackoverflow com questions 2343105 override for fluent nhibernate for long te
NET
nhibernate
fluentnhibernate
NHibernate:将一个类映射到两个相同的表
我需要将一个实体映射到两个表 Invoice 和 InvoiceHistory 我不能将两个数据库表合并为一个并添加一个状态列来区分它们 这两个表具有完全相同的结构 但是 正如名称所示 InvoiceHistory 保留旧发票的历史记录 而
fluentnhibernate
nhibernatemapping
NHibernate IQueryable 集合作为 root 的属性
我有一个根对象 它有一个集合属性 例如 I have a Shelf object that has Books Now public class Shelf public ICollection
c
nhibernate
fluentnhibernate
domaindrivendesign
Sql 2008 文件流与 NHibernate
我试图在 sql server 2008 中使用 Filestream 来存储用户上传的图像 我的问题是NHibernate不会出错 但它也不会将数据保存到数据库中 没有创建记录 下面的 Image 类是一个自定义类 不要与 System
nhibernate
fluentnhibernate
filestream
varbinary
NHibernate:级联保存到子级不会插入
我有一个像这样的双向关联 public class Parent public int ParentId get set other properties public IEnumerable
nhibernate
fluentnhibernate
如何在 Fluent NHibernate ClassMap 类中指定表名?
我是 NHibernate 的新手 正在尝试使用 Fluent 进行映射 我的实体类名称与它必须映射到的数据库表名称不同 我正在使用派生的映射类ClassMap lt gt 但我无法指定表名 属性TableName from ClassMa
fluentnhibernate
对 id 属性使用自定义类型
我有以下课程 public class UserId public UserId int id some validation public override string ToString public class User public
nhibernate
fluentnhibernate
急于获取引用时重复(多对一)
首先 是的 我正在使用 DistinctRootEntityResultTransformer 我有以下 Fluent NHibernate 映射 public FirstObjectMap Id x gt x Id HasMany
NHibernate - 无法延迟初始化角色集合
我有以下看似简单的场景 但我对 NHibernate 仍然很陌生 当尝试在我的控制器上加载以下模型以进行编辑操作时 控制器的编辑操作 public ActionResult Edit Guid id return View reposito
ASPNETMVC
nhibernate
fluentnhibernate
流畅的 Nhibernate AutoMapping 继承和忽略抽象属性
我有一个已成功映射的继承结构 产品 基础 PdfProduct 继承自Product 和OtherProduct 继承自Product 这些工作正常 我之前用 hbm xml 文件做过类似的事情 在上一个项目中 当我试图找出产品是什么类型时
nhibernate
fluentnhibernate
AutoMapping
通过 NHibernate 进行查询,无需 N+1 - 包含示例
我有一个 N 1 问题 我不知道如何解决它 可以在这个问题的底部找到完全可重复的样本 因此 如果您愿意 请创建数据库 设置 NUnit 测试和所有附带的类 并尝试在本地消除 N 1 这是我遇到的真实问题的匿名版本 众所周知 这段代码对于帮助
c
nhibernate
fluentnhibernate
是否可以在不改变作为框架一部分的 DDD 模型的情况下使用 NHibernate
我挖掘了很多关于DDD方法 无处不在的语言 聚合 存储库等 我认为 与我读到的很多内容相反 实体应该有行为而不是不可知论 我看到的所有例子都倾向于呈现实体虚拟自动属性 and an 空构造函数 受保护或最糟糕的是公开 就是这样 我认为这种对
nhibernate
fluentnhibernate
frameworks
domaindrivendesign
如何使用 Fluent NHibernate 自动映射来映射字典?
我有一个像这样的实体 public class Land public virtual IDictionary
configuration
fluentnhibernate
Dictionary
AutoMapping
Fluent NHibernate 日期时间 UTC
我想创建一个流畅的 nhibernate 映射来通过以下方式映射 DateTime 字段 保存时 保存 UTC 值 读取时 调整为本地时区值 实现此映射的最佳方法是什么 就我个人而言 我会将日期存储在 UTC 格式的对象中 然后在读 写时在
c
nhibernate
fluentnhibernate
mapping
fluentnhibernatemapping
Fluent NHibernate - 将属性映射到连接表上的列
我有几张桌子 例如 产品 Id 名称 制造商 ID 制造商 ID 名称 我希望能够在我的产品对象上包含ManufacturerName 而不是当我只需要名称时必须加载整个制造商行 我的产品地图看起来像 Table Product Id x
join
fluentnhibernate
流畅的 Hibernate 问题
我的实体中有这个 public virtual Iesi Collections Generic ISet
nhibernate
fluentnhibernate
1
2
3
4
5
6
...13
»